    Lots of progress this week - see https://www.theclanproject.org/Clan_News.php. We have placed an order with South Devon Railway Engineering Ltd for the assembly of the bogie wheelsets and are aiming to deliver to Devon in the first week of September

    The saga of the frames/frame extensions/firebox support stretcher bolts is now drawing to a conclusion. CTL Seal fitted the majority of the bolts last week and Generic Engineering delivered 8 more today which whould be fitted ths week.

    Keith and Alan are working on the pony truck drawings. Keith is deciphering the pony truck frame drawing which is quite difficult to read the detail. The BR minutes show that they were reluctant to generate separate plate drawings so the arrangement drawing details 34 different plates. By 1958 when the Mk 3 dragbox drawings were created, a drawing showing the separate plates was created together with a separate arrangement drawing. Alan has started on the frame keeps and the spring beam; the latter takes the upward thrist from the axlebox and transfers it to the tops of the coil springs. Originally intended to be a casting, the drawing shows that it was amended to be a stamping - yet only 2 were ever made for 71000. Again the BR minutes state that it was intended that the last batch of Britannias would have the coil sprung pony truck - but this didn't actually happen.

    We have an enquiry out at the moment for a budgetary estimate for the pony truck radial arm.
